Suction power
It is important to consider the suction power when choosing the right robot. The suction capacity of a robot vacuum is determined by its design, build quality, and the size of its dust collector. The less suction power a robot vacuum has, the more dust and dirt it gathers in its dust bin. It is also important to empty the bin as soon as it gets full and to clean the filter and other components regularly.
The suction power of the robot vacuum is measured in units called Pa (Pascal Pressure Unit). The greater the Pa rating the better the vacuum's performance. A robot vacuum in the middle range with suction power of 1500-2500 Pa is adequate for most home cleaning requirements and will remove everyday debris such as dust chips, breadcrumbs, and pet hairs. If you have a lot of carpets and rugs in your home, consider going for a high-end robot vacuum with the maximum suction power of 6000 Pa.

Batteries
A robot vacuum requires rechargeable batteries to power the appliance. The majority of these are lithium ion batteries. They have a long charging time and can store a huge amount of energy for their weight and size. They are found in a wide range of consumer electronics, such as smartphones and laptops, but also robot vacuums. To extend their life and improve performance, it is important to take care of these batteries.
A majority of older robotic vacuum cleaner deals vacuums utilize nickel-metal hydride batteries that have shorter lifespans and less charging cycles than lithium-ion batteries. Modern models utilize lithium-ion battery technology, which provides longer runtimes and is more efficient in energy usage. These batteries are more expensive however, they are an excellent investment if you're looking to get the most of your robot vacuum.
The life of your battery is contingent on numerous factors, including how often you use your robot and the conditions in which it is stored.
